The Changing Chopsticks were a Shen Gong Wu that would shrink the user or another object to the size of a grain of rice and to return the shrunken object to its original size.
Characteristics
The Shen Gong Wu was a pair of gold chopsticks with ornamented ends.
Ability
It could also be used in combination with the Reversing Mirror to increase an object's size, but both Shen Gong Wu were then required to shrink things to their normal size. Regardless of the size modification, if the change was not reversed within a day, the results will become permanent.

History
The Changing Chopsticks were found in the nostrils of a statue on Easter Island, and Omi and Katnappe had a showdown for them, which Omi lost. Jack he used them to help build his Chameleon robot. They were among the Shen Gong Wu given to Pandabubba but the monks got them back when Pandabubba was arrested. Jack used the Glove of Jisaku to steal them, but when he and the monks were swallowed by Dojo, he gave them back so he could get out. Later, he stole them, along with several other Shen Gong Wu, and they are the only Shen Gong Wu not returned to the monks. Jesse received them from Jack in when they were working together, but she double-crossed him, and Clay used them in showdown against her, which he lost, but they are among the Shen Gong Wu Jesse returned to the monks.
